Transaction 9860123342de5c6aa725385006431203d24835790e3ce7c3dbeb422fd2749561
1 Input
1 Output
-
9860123342de5c6aa725385006431203d24835790e3ce7c3dbeb422fd2749561:0
- value
- 630573
- script pubkey
- OP_0 OP_PUSHBYTES_20 28b5880261796acea1659fdbad23be18c7371862
- address
- bc1q9z6csqnp094vagt9nld66ga7rrrnwxrzklztpc